How Does Wet Pavement Contribute to Accidents?

2020-06-08T23:12:31-07:00June 8th, 2020|Categories: Auto Accident, Personal Injury|Tags: , , , , |

According to statistics by US Climate Data, Orlando has approximately 114 rainy days with 52 inches of precipitation annually. With so many rainy days every year, weather related accidents are likely to occur due to the excessively wet conditions. Close to one-fourth of accidents in Orlando, happen because of bad weather. Wet pavement can contribute to or even cause some of these accidents. However, this does not mean that the driver is absolved from blame.
